Peugeot cars use a key with a transponder compatible with the immobiliser. This ensures that only the right key is able to turn the engine. If the chip in the Peugeot key is damaged then it will not transmit the correct signal to the vehicle.

This is a common problem that is caused by water damage. This is a typical issue in more cold climates where the car is exposed to snow or rain. If  peugeot expert key  is the case, seek out a reputable auto locksmith who will have all of the tools and equipment required to change the key's programming. They also have the most up-to-date technology and the machinery needed to create the Peugeot 208 smart key. The process shouldn't take more than 15 minutes.

Faulty Receiver Module

It could be that the receiver module is faulty If your Peugeot key fob stops working after being dropped on the floor, or exposed to a stormy rainstorm, or accidentally washed. The receiver module is responsible for transmitting radio frequency to the onboard computer that manages the central locking system of your Peugeot vehicle.


Rubber seals on the key fob prevent water from reaching the electronic chip. Water can damage the chip when it is exposed to the water for an extended period of time. Submerging the key fob into sea water at the beach or throwing it into the pool could be especially damaging because of the high salt content.

If your Peugeot spare key fob doesn't work, you'll need to have the module replaced. This should be done by a Peugeot specialist or a professional auto locksmith.
